    Discussions on Ethernet are providing rise to escalating demands for secure information transmission and genuine-time. This is where the issue of time delicate networking (TSN), a mix of various substandards developed within the framework of your IEEE 802 Time-Sensitive Networking Job Group (TSN TG), arrives into Perform. The intention is to put all industrial communications over a uniform basis by combining classic Ethernet with the true-time features needed for tsn switch industrial communications. Here, certain latency plus a corresponding determinism are the very important parameters. These are typically not achievable with typical Ethernet, Primarily beneath substantial community load, due to the fact typical switches normally buffer the messages right before These are noticed, wherever they have to go, and once the concept forwarding will take put. Down the road, TSN or its substandards is likely to make it doable to health supplement regular Ethernet with authentic-time options, even at significant facts transfer fees up on the gigabyte vary. In addition to serious-time ability and determinism, TSN gives An additional tremendous complex edge. A chance to scale networks makes it possible for TSN to work at 10 Mbps, a hundred Mbps, one Gbps, or 10 Gbps. However, this demands a thorough and thus additional intricate community configuration. Transfer costs of 1 Gbps and more absolutely are a logical evolution of present-day networking. 1 Gbps opens just how for new (IoT) applications and can help to overcome effectiveness bottlenecks in info-intensive programs. Nonetheless, TSN as a technique can only be totally powerful when both equally the terminals along with the Ethernet switches assist the TSN functions.
